Meaning of "are rumours"
The phrase 'are rumours' is a statement indicating the existence of rumors. Rumors are unverified information or stories that are circulated and often spread without evidence. This phrase is commonly used in various contexts to suggest the presence or discussion of rumors in a particular situation or topic
